About the venue: 

 

Trinity Riverside is Grade II listed Victorian warehouse with London’s only lighthouse. Its Riverside terrace has iconic views of the Thames, O2 Arena and Docklands skyline. 

 

Built in 1864, this imposing Victorian building has many original features such as curved brick alcoves, triple height vaulted wooden ceilings and large feature windows and was originally used by Trinity House to make Buoys and Chain as part of the working docks.

 

The iconic Experimental Lighthouse, and its neighbour the Chain and Buoy Store (Trinity Riverside) were built by James Douglass in 1864 and were in constant use to test maritime lighting equipment and train lighthouse keepers. The roof space adjoining the present lighthouse housed the workshop for the famous scientist Michael Faraday.
